#6fe36d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6fe36d is composed of 43.5% red, 89% green and 42.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 51.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 52% yellow and 11% black. It has a hue angle of 119 degrees, a saturation of 67.8% and a lightness of 65.9%. #6fe36d color hex could be obtained by blending #deffda with #00c700. Closest websafe color is: #66cc66.

Shades and Tints of #6fe36d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000200 is the darkest color, while #f1fcf1 is the lightest one.
